    Really top notch bonnets should be your prime concern since a bonnet should last forever. I have a couple of bonnets from Glengarry Hats, and while they're pretty OK, the quality is inconsistent. Even the actual size of the "crown" is not consistent; one hangs much lower on the side than the other.

    A top notch bonnet will cost more than a cheaper one, but, as I said, it should outlast you!

    I would recommend that you purchase one made in Scotland rather than a Pakistani made balmoral for reasons stated above. Try these guys:
